Long Term Replacements a. Long term full time needs which are expected to exceed ten (10) working days or more will be offered to full time employees on lay off. If none exist then part time employees will work the leave. The replacement will be divided out according to the established guidelines covered in Article 13.01. When a part time employee replaces a full time employee, the part time employee will then assume the schedules and hours of work of such full time employee. b. All sick time and/or vacation coverage of ten days or less that the Employer deems necessary to replace shall be distributed amongst the part time employees in that unit, department or classification. c. Any other scheduled or requested days off that the Employer deems necessary to replace shall be distributed amongst the part time in that unit, department or classification.
Long Term Replacements a) Where it is necessary to hire a Regular status replacement in a position normally held by another employee who is either on Long Term Disability or who has been sick in excess of thirty (30) continuous calendar days, and where the sick employee returns to her position, the following shall apply to the replacement employee: i) she shall be given three (3) months notice of the termination of her employment; ii) on termination, she shall have a priority right to the first vacant position or hire for which she has the necessary qualifications and abilities. If the placement herein arising is not permanent, this right shall continue to exist until permanency is achieved. It is expressly understood this provision overrides Article 25, and that an employee shall be paid at the rate of the position.
